Arch's National Park

How many places in the world have their own theme song? Well Moab is one of those places and while U2's "In Gods Country", was technically written with California's Joshua Tree National Park in mind I think the song fits Moab like a glove. When your in Moab your in red rock country. The stunning red rock formations will leave you in a breathless wonder. One look at Delicate Arch and even an atheist will start believing in a higher power. Plan on spending weeks marveling at what time and wind has carved into the red rock, creating formations that only God himself could dream up. The only proper word to describe Moab is perfect. Hey but don't take my word for it! After all Steven Spielberg thought enough of Arches National Park that he filmed the opening of "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ade" there. The movie opens in "Park Avenue" and then shows off the "Three Gossips" and finally "Courthouse Towers". But there is more to Moab than just Arches's, there is river rafting down the Colorado River and biking on the famed "Slick Rock" just to name a few! So come for a weekend or for a week, there is always something to do in Moab!
